Mr. Gallin Rites Today
Services for Herbert Gallin of 112 Sheffield Lane, Fayetteville, who died Monday at University Hospital, will be at 11 a.m. today at the Birnbaum Funeral Chapel. Burial will be in Woodlawn Cemetery. Calling hours will be 10 to 11 a.m. today at the funeral home, 1909 E. Fayette St. Contributions may be made to hematology research at University Hospital. Mr. Gallin was a life resident of the Syracuse area. He was a manufacturers representative for the Herb Gallin Co., air movement equipment. He was a member of Temple Society of Concord and Ashrae. Mr. Gallin was an Army veteran of World War II and participated in the Battle of the Bulge and Bastoghe. He was a member of Onondaga Post 131, Jewish War Veterans. Mr. Gallin attended Alfred University. Surviving are his wife, Jean; four daughters, Sheila of Pittsburgh, Mrs. Frank Roberts of Flint, Mich., and Stacy and Debbie Kleiman, both of Fayetteville; a son, Hillary of Fayetteville; his father, William; two brothers, Daniel of DeWitt and Dr. Leon of Bethesda, Md.; and a grandson.
Syracuse Herald Journal November 2, 1977
